Flood Warning issued September 20 at 9:40AM EDT until September 20 at 2:40PM EDT by NWS Wilmington OH (details ...)
...The Flood Warning continues for the following rivers... St. Marys River at Rockford. * WHAT...Minor flooding is occurring. * WHERE...St. Marys River at Rockford. * WHEN...Until this afternoon. * IMPACTS...At 13.0 feet, State Route 117 near Route 118 north of Rockford is water-covered and closed.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 8:40 AM EDT Sunday the stage was 13.0 feet. - Forecast...The river is expected to fall slowly this afternoon, falling below flood stage later this evening. - Flood stage is 13.0 feet.

Pending action aims to slow raises for safety service director
CELINA - Mayor Jeff Hazel, if re-elected, intends to redraw safety service director Tom Hitchcock's contract to eliminate automatic wage increases Hitchcock receives under the contract covering non-union employees.
